Transaction 8d68ce81efa940b14fd33ce5a941057fc491f572f333340cd0c1cd01bca7de14

1 Input
2 Outputs
  • 8d68ce81efa940b14fd33ce5a941057fc491f572f333340cd0c1cd01bca7de14:0
  • value  58547680
    address  1KSbCRmUKCRzgFNiTcTHnmVowCtZdxoRHM
  • 8d68ce81efa940b14fd33ce5a941057fc491f572f333340cd0c1cd01bca7de14:1
  • value  23831628
    address  37MDFRHhHakdpK29JEBeufPv8PUP37iZrn